Military riflescopes are on the ITAR weapons list so you are going to need an import license to get them into the US.

"(b) Riflescopes manufactured to military specifications, and specifically designed or modified components therefor; firearm silencers and suppressors, including flash suppressors."

@XM77, the ITAR restricts exports of defense articles from the US. You may mean the US Military Import List administered by BATEF. The State Dept, under the ITAR, only has control over temporary, not permanent, imports of defense articles. 27 CFR 447.21 - The U.S. Munitions Import List. - Code of Federal Regulations - Title 27: Alcohol, Tobacco Products and Firearms - Subpart C: The U.S. Munitions Import List - Id 19675213 - vLex
